The Role
Parking Patrol Officer – Cardiff – Full Time – 4 on 4 off shift pattern – £27,518.00 Per Annum
Are you customer focused? Do you work well in a team?Do you have a validSIA licence?
Does this sound like you?
If so, an exciting opening has arisen for a Parking Patrol Officer to join our Network Rail team based in Cardiff. The aim of the role is to provide security patrols, resolve customer concerns and maintain the company standards of quality, cleanliness and safety.
What Youll Do
Provide direct support to the Car Park Supervisor and perform daily operations in the car park Ensure vehicles are parked in a way, that will maximise potential space and revenue
Ensure all operating procedures are fully adhered to
Undertake foot patrols of the car park in line with patrol schedules, in order to deter crime and antisocial behaviour
Provide excellent customer service, ensuring we deliver the best customer experience to all customers
Utilise both internal and external IT based functions for parking permit management
Monitor and report all parking equipment faults accurately and in a timely manner
Maintain compliance with company policies on Health & Safety
Undertake tasks to maintain cleanliness and appearance of the car park to ensure company standards are adhered to
Establish and maintain effective relationships with Internal and External stakeholders Strive to Improve SLA performance of the service provided by APCOA
What You\’ll Bring
You will have good problem solving skills
You will have excellent customer service skills You will have good communication skillsYou will be friendly and able to work in a team
